Full Job Description
Essential Functions & Responsibilities

  • Serve as a trusted advisor and coach to leaders, managers, and employees, providing day-to-day HR guidance aligned with business needs and employment law.
  • Use HR metrics and people analytics to identify trends, assess risk, and inform business decisions.
  • Resolve complex employee relations matters with fairness, consistency, and sound judgment.
  • Partner with leaders on performance management, culture, engagement, and retention.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ws - including wage and hour, leave, accommodation, PFML, and workplace safety - across a multi-state workforce.
  • Lead workforce planning, succession planning, organizational design, change management, and skills-gap analysis.
  • Identify and deliver training, reskilling, and upskilling programs across in-person, virtual, and technology-enabled formats, with emphasis on leadership, compliance, and safety.
  • Partner with Payroll and managers on time and attendance, pay practices, and timekeeping, ensuring accurate compensation and compliant recordkeeping across all locations.
  • Design and manage skills-based, inclusive recruiting and selection in partnership with hiring managers.
  • Champion diversity, equity, inclusion, and accessibility across HR and talent practices, and support onboarding that accelerates new-hire productivity and cultural alignment.
  • Leverage HR technology and AI-enabled tools responsibly to improve service delivery while protecting employee privacy, and partner cross-functionally with Operations, Safety, Finance, Payroll, Talent Acquisition, and Learning.


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business, Organizational Development, Industrial Relations, or a related field; equivalent experience may be considered.
  • Minimum of 5 years of progressive HR experience across employee relations, talent acquisition, talent development, compensation, compliance, and workforce planning.
  • Working knowledge of HRIS, payroll, timekeeping, and learning platforms such as Kronos, Workforce Dimensions, or UKG Pro.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office (Outlook, Word, PowerPoint, Excel, Teams) and the ability to use HR data and dashboards to support recommendations.
  • Experience using AI-enabled tools or automation to improve HR processes, with sound judgment on confidentiality and data privacy.
  • Experience supporting a multi-state workforce; industrial, manufacturing, distribution, or metals environment preferred.
  • Ability to thrive in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ial organization with changing priorities.
  • HR certification (SHRM-CP, SHRM-SCP, PHR, or SPHR) preferred.
